Not sure. It could be me. I leave near King of Prussia. I have had my car serviced at a few dealers around here and have settled with euro motorcars in Devon. Great mechanic. All the service advisors like to start it up just to hear the sound. Just got an email from Bob Brody from Renntech. He had heard about the car's performance on the track as well. Not sure from who. Did Bertil Roos at Nj Motorsports park on the 23rd. Maybe from one of the track members. The track offers membership and there were some serious machines out there. Ran with some Porsches. One was a turbo with x package. Nice guy, but he could not keep up. Even on the straights. Has his car on e bay now. I am thinking about a dedicated track car. But, unless I spent 150 K on GTRRS, I think I will end up being disappointed versus what I have now. When I first arrived at the track no one even noticed the car. A black 4 door sleeper at the back of the line waiting for inspection. After the first session everyone from instructors to participants came out to check out car. An instructor asked to ride with me. He has a 2007 z06 with Hossiers. He was very impressed with the grip and speed of the car. If you want to hear it, I do have a pretty lousy video up on one of the threads. if you are think about doing the K2, you will be very happy. I have heard nothing but compliments about the sound. My wife hated my RS4 with Millteck full exhaust. She loves the C63 sound.
